Worship Leader Job Description
Mulberry Presbyterian Church
The Worship Leader will demonstrate a strong commitment to Jesus Christ while developing
and implementing a music ministry that enhances the worship of God and whole ministry of the church. The responsibilities of the Worship Leader include:
Plan, coordinate and lead the music for all worship services (Sunday mornings and special services as approved by Session, i.e. Maundy Thursday, Ash Wednesday, Christmas Eve, etc.)
Ensure that all music presented (instrumental and vocal) glorifies God and is of a high quality nature. The music will include a variety of genres, including traditional hymns and more contemporary songs.
Recruit, evaluate, develop, train, identify gifts, and lead singers both within and outside the congregation according to their talents to provide excellent music.
Recruit, evaluate, develop, train, identify gifts, lead, and perform with musicians both within and outside the congregation to provide excellent music through a variety of instruments, including keyboard, bass and lead guitar, drums, other percussion, violin, flute, etc.
Meet with pastor weekly to facilitate a cohesive service, with music appropriate and complimentary to the service. Work directly with the pastor regarding service logistics.
Conduct regularly scheduled music rehearsals for both instrumental and vocal groups. Use practice CDs or other technology to ensure effective rehearsals and excellent music.
Maintain expenses within budget (purchasing music and needed supplies) and provide budget estimates in upcoming years
Assist with the planning and coordination of the process for continued development of the worship service, including competent leadership during absence.
Provide a worshipful atmosphere for rehearsals for instrumental and vocal groups, conducting oneself in a Christian manner as a follower of Jesus Christ
Seek continuing education in the form of other worship leaders, conferences, magazines and other resources to maintain knowledge of current trends in sacred and secular music and to grow as a worship leader.
Communicate with pastor and administrative assistant in a timely matter regarding bulletin information and proofing, and Media Shout/visual information.
Work with weddings and funerals as able.
Perform additional/other duties and responsibilities as the Pastor and/or Session sees fit.
Qualifications:
To perform this job successfully, an individual must have proven ability to perform each essential duty satisfactorily.
Experience: The qualified candidate will have at least one year of leading a congregation in public worship. Skills must include knowledge of notation and standard choral harmony, and understanding of the role of music in the Reformed Presbyterian tradition. Mastery of at least one musical instrument, demonstrated leadership of a music ensemble, and ability to lead worship while playing an instrument is required.
Collaborative Skills: Demonstrated success working in collaboration with staff and/or church members to build sustainable relationships and work efficiently and effectively for the best end result. Proven ability to engage with others, establish trust, credibility and confidence as well as work toward conflict resolution when needed. Desire and ability to motivate, inspire and engage individuals with varying knowledge and experience levels as well as personality types toward a common goal.
Resources: The worship leader must remain current with the musical trends in Christian faith development and expression and worship practices. The leader must possess the talent and creativity to lead a musical program.
Other Personnel Matters
Paid leave requests and time away are to be made directly to the Pastor and are to be documented to the Personnel and Resource Coordinator. The worship leader will have 4 Sundays a year paid leave. That person will be responsible for competent music leadership during absences.
The Worship Leader will be under direct supervision and accountable to the pastor as well as answerable to the Session.
Evaluation Process: A 90 day evaluation will take place to determine if both parties want to continue employment. An evaluation will be done each year by the Pastor and Resource/Personnel coordinator.
Position anticipates 10-15 hours per week.
Salary is comparable to experience.
